Bock Audio is known for its for using modern methods and readily available components to build microphones with a sound akin to the great microphones of the past. The  Bock 47 continues in that mode by using the Power Supply and Amplifier  from the flagship 5ZERO7 microphone and combining a custom made k47 type  capsule to bring the performance of the original 50's era German tube  47 in an all new Bock 47. Additionally, the Bock 47 is a cardioid only mic,  as the original was used nearly exclusively in cardioid. Included comes  a remote power supply and professional spider type shock mount as well  as a special custom 20ft cable between the mic & power supply.

The 47s primary use will likely be male or female lead vocals  due to its signature proximity effect. The original 47 had proximity  effect behavior that was part of its sound and why it defined "big  vocals". With up to +12dB of boost at 100Hz when used at 1 inch working  distance, the 47 signature was "the sound" of many great artists such as  Frank Sinatra. Led Zeppelin 1 used a 47 on nearly every vocal track.  Tuesday Night Music Club and Sheryl Crow was a classic application of a  47 for vocals. The key application was then and still is close worked  vocals, male or female.

Tube  47's were never really flat even at distance (beyond 18inches) due to  its signature head grille sound. Brass instruments were a favorite 47  application (the classic jazz signature of the most famous records from  the 1950's) and small ensembles (of nearly any instrumentation) saw the  47 as the "go to" mic. Cello and violin at short distance gain intimacy  and acoustic or electric bass will find a perfect warm tone without  muffling using the Bock 47. Individual drums or drum kits will have  astounding impact with no overt artificial high end found when using  some small diaphragm mics. Solo performers who sing while playing  acoustic guitars may be recorded with just this one microphone.

For  about half what you'd expect to pay for a vintage original, with  replacement parts and "new-old-stock" tubes that are readily available, the  Bock 47 enables a range of sounds and tonal characters previously not  available through any other means. The Bock 47 embodies all the most  important characteristics of the original while offering consistency,  reliability and long term serviceability that is a requirement for  today.
